  4. Anonymous users2024-02-05

    CAD can be converted to 3DS format for import.

    Proe can save a copy in STL format, remember to change the chord height and angle to the smallest possible value, to ensure that the converted object is smooth and does not break the surface.

  7. Anonymous users2024-02-02

    1. Usually the file exchange between different engineering software is generally in STP or IGS format, but because 3DMax does not support STP files, the import of IGS files into 3DMax will also have a lot of bad surfaces, which cannot be operated, to make PROE files can be directly imported into 3DMAX, we usually use PROE to save as a TTL format file, STL file is a triangular grid file, and the 3D software on the market basically supports this format.

    2. After clicking OK, an STL parameter panel will pop up, and the size of the default STL parameter triangle is too large, so that the exported surface is not smooth enough, especially when the surface is curved.

    3. In chord

    Enter 0 in the height field, and the system will give the minimum parameter of the triangle with the minimum accuracy, and then click on the angel

    If you enter a number greater than 1 in the control column, the system will automatically set it to 1The result is as many triangles as possible, and the surface will be as smooth as possible. Other parameters are set by default.

    4. After setting the parameters, click Preview to see that the main window will highlight the approximate number of triangles of the component, if you are not satisfied, then change the parameters.

    5. After saving the STL file, open the 3DS

    MAX software.

    6. Select File Menu --> Import File, and select the STL file you just saved.

    7. Then a parameter window will pop up, here I have an experience to share, it is best to choose fast welding and automatic smoothing, otherwise sometimes the import file will take a long time, and it will fail, especially the file with a lot of triangles and the assembly file with part interference.

    8. Finally, after the STL file is successfully imported, we can render and other related operations in 3DMAX.
